beg to ask a favor of; to plead for.
cousin the son or daughter of an aunt or uncle.
curious eager to learn or know.
fry to cook in hot butter, oil, or other fat.
fuel anything such as wood or gasoline that is burned as a source of energy.
hunt to search for and try to kill (animals) for food or sport.
never not at any time; not at all.
pile a number of things on top of each other, or a mass of material that forms a small hill.
seal a material or object used to close something tight.
snip to cut or clip with short, quick strokes of scissors.
split a division between two or more people.
stain a spot or colored mark.
turn to cause to move around a center point.
untrue not correct or accurate; false.
window an opening in a wall or vehicle that lets in air and light. The opening is usually covered by clear glass.
